Many malfunctions in the electrical system are caused by poor harness(es) and terminals. Faults can also be caused by interference from other electrical systems, and mechanical or chemical damage.
Thoroughly check connectors for looseness, poor connection, bending, corrosion, contamination, deterioration, or damage.

IG KEY OFF.
Disconnect PCM and APS harness connector.
IG KEY ON.
Measure resistance between APS1 power terminal of APS harness connector and chassis ground.
Specification : Infinite
Is resistance within specification?

IG KEY OFF.
Disconnect APS harness connector.
IG KEY ON.
Measure voltage between APS1 power terminal of APS harness connector and chassis ground.
Specification : Approx. 5V
Is voltage within specification?

IG KEY OFF.
Disconnect PCM and APS harness connector.
IG KEY ON.
Measure resistance between APS1 signal terminal of APS harness connector and chassis ground.
Specification : Infinite
Is resistance within specification?

IG KEY OFF.
Disconnect APS harness connector and PCM harness connector.
Measure resistance between both ends of APS1 signal line.
Specification : Below 1Ω.
Is resistance within specification?
